WordPress Replace 6.2.1 Inflicting Websites To Break


A current WordPress safety replace that includes a number of safety fixes can also be inflicting some websites to cease functioning, inflicting one developer to exclaim, “That is chaos!!

The replace eliminated a key performance that induced quite a few plugins to cease engaged on website that use the WordPress blocks system.

Affected plugins ranged from varieties to sliders to breadcrumbs.

WordPress 6.2.1 Replace

Websites that assist computerized background updates routinely obtained the WordPress 6.2.1 replace as a result of it was a Safety Launch (formally it was a upkeep & safety Launch).

In keeping with the official WordPress launch announcement, the replace contained 5 safety fixes:

  1. “Block themes parsing shortcodes in consumer generated information;…
  2. A CSRF concern updating attachment thumbnails; reported by John Blackbourn of the WordPress safety workforce
  3. A flaw permitting XSS by way of open embed auto discovery; reported independently by Jakub Żoczek of Securitum and through a 3rd occasion safety audit
  4. Bypassing of KSES sanitization in block attributes for low privileged customers; found throughout a 3rd occasion safety audit.
  5. A path traversal concern by way of translation recordsdata; reported independently by Ramuel Gall and through a 3rd occasion safety audit.”

The issue arises from the primary safety repair, the one affecting shortcodes in block themes, that’s inflicting the issues.

A shortcode is a single line of code that acts like a stand-in or placeholder for code that gives performance like a contact kind.

So as an alternative of configuring a contact kind on each web page the shape seems on, one can merely put a single line referred to as a shortcode which is able to then embed a contact kind.

Sadly it was found that hackers might execute shortcodes inside consumer generated content material (like in weblog feedback), which might then result in an exploit.

WordFence describes the vulnerability:

“WordPress Core processes shortcodes in user-generated content material on block themes in variations as much as, and together with, 6.2.

This might enable unauthenticated attackers to execute shortcodes by way of submitting feedback or different content material, permitting them to use vulnerabilities that usually require Subscriber or Contributor-level permissions.”

WordFence goes on to clarify that the vulnerability is sort of a flaw that may allow one other extra extreme vulnerability.

The answer to the shortcode vulnerability was to completely take away the shortcode performance from WordPress block templates.

The official documentation for the vulnerability repair defined:

“Take away shortcode assist from block templates.”

Somebody created a workaround to revive the shortcode assist in WordPress block templates.

However the workaround additionally restored the vulnerability:

“For many who need to keep on 6.2.1 and wish to revive the assist for shortcodes on templates, you’ll be able to do that workaround.

…However remember that assist was eliminated for fixing a safety concern, and restoring shortcode assist you’re most likely bringing again the safety concern.”

Disabling shortcode assist truly induced some websites to turn out to be non-functional, to cease working altogether.

So including the workaround till a extra everlasting resolution was discovered made sense for a lot of customers.

One of many notable plugins that have been affected was Rank Math. The breadcrumb performance when current on block themes failed after the 6.2.1 replace.

A Rank Math assist web page contained a request for a repair from a Rank Math plugin consumer.

Rank Math assist advisable including a workaround repair. Sadly, that workaround repair not solely restores shortcode performance, it additionally restores the vulnerability.

The replace additionally blocked the performance of the Sensible Slider 3 plugin as effectively.

A assist thread was opened on the Sensible Slider 3 plugin web page:

“Not completely your fault, however Automattic has determined to tug shortcodes from block templates.  …claiming a ‘safety concern’ however mainly nuking two plugins I exploit, yours included.

Meaning your plugin simply exhibits [smartslider3 slider=”6″] when utilized in a FSE template. Nevertheless it exhibits positive within the FSE editor!

Simply thought you would possibly need to know, earlier than the confused those that Automattic SHOULD have knowledgeable begin blaming you. They shouldn’t simply take away performance like that – it’s just like the dangerous outdated days another time.

I now must additionally work out the way to plug in some kind/PHP code to place class lists into search bins. Grr.”

The Sensible Slider 3 assist workforce advisable including the workaround repair.
